Garth Marenghi: This Bursted Earth Book Tour

Presented by Live Nation in association with Sophie Chapman Talent
£24
City Varieties Music Hall

Horror author Nick Steen is having visions… A sinister black steeple; eerie lights in the sky that look like a Catherine wheel but are not remotely a Catherine wheel… Plus a giant skeleton with a moustache. Are they omens? Auguries? Portendings of things to come? (Spoiler – yes, they are).

For Nick Steen’s imagination is bursting out of his brain and threatening to burst, in turn, the entirety of Stalkford.

Can Nick stop the aforesaid bursting? Or have things already slightly burst regardless? And will there ultimately be a grand finale to this three-book series (aka a trilogy) or a more open-ended conclusion in order to leave potential room for further sequels? (That, btw, will ultimately be Garth’s decision.)

From the fevered imagination of Horror Fiction’s Grand Frightener Garth Marenghi, author of Sunday Times-Bestselling Garth Marenghi’s TerrorTome and Garth Marenghi’s Incarcerat, come three freshly rancid tales of…
